Transaction ef43e786d70fa7ea3996a58e7fdb130e91ac69be2420e1a65cf6ba9aad5c0221

1 Input
2 Outputs
  • ef43e786d70fa7ea3996a58e7fdb130e91ac69be2420e1a65cf6ba9aad5c0221:0
  • value  4252485
    address  3HApxVFnMkznS577fdpQi6dHMWDe1KLSCS
  • ef43e786d70fa7ea3996a58e7fdb130e91ac69be2420e1a65cf6ba9aad5c0221:1
  • value  28093498
    address  1EjAF2saxcjTsDyYuMJiqjTZ8i4tBDzPq9